The Ideal Seasons to Experience Hateruma

When planning your visit to Hateruma, it’s essential to consider the best seasons to experience everything the island has to offer. The climate on Hateruma is typically warm and pleasant, with temperatures ranging from 20°C to 30°C year-round. However, the peak tourist season occurs during the summer months of July and August, when the island attracts visitors seeking sun and beach activities. This vibrant time of year is perfect for those looking to enjoy lively beach scenes and local festivals.

For travelers who prefer a quieter experience, the shoulder seasons of spring (March to June) and autumn (September to November) are ideal. During these months, the weather remains comfortable, with fewer crowds, allowing for a more intimate exploration of the island's natural beauty and cultural offerings. Spring is particularly enchanting as the island comes alive with blooming flowers and outdoor events, while autumn offers stunning sunsets and a peaceful atmosphere.

Winter (December to February) is the least popular time to visit Hateruma, but it can still be enjoyable for those seeking a tranquil escape. While temperatures can drop, the island's charm remains intact, and visitors can enjoy a different perspective of Hateruma without the bustling crowds. Regardless of when you choose to visit, each season has its unique appeal, making Hateruma a year-round destination.

Historical and Cultural Treasures of Hateruma

Hateruma Island is rich in history and culture, offering visitors a glimpse into its past through various landmarks and traditions. One of the most significant historical sites is the Japan's Southernmost Point Monument, which marks the southernmost point of Japan's inhabited islands. This monument not only serves as a popular photo spot but also symbolizes the island's geographical importance. Visitors can learn about the history of Hateruma and its role in maritime navigation, making it a fascinating stop on your journey.

The island's cultural heritage is celebrated through various festivals and events that showcase traditional music, dance, and crafts. Engaging with the locals during these festivities provides an authentic experience, allowing you to appreciate the island's customs and traditions. Be sure to check the local calendar for events taking place during your visit, as these celebrations often include delicious food, lively performances, and opportunities to participate in cultural activities.

Exploring the charming villages of Hateruma offers further insights into the island's history. The traditional architecture, with its tiled roofs and wooden structures, reflects the island's heritage and provides a glimpse into daily life. Strolling through these villages, you can encounter friendly locals eager to share their stories and traditions, creating a warm and welcoming atmosphere that enriches your visit. Hateruma's historical and cultural treasures make it a captivating destination for travelers interested in understanding the essence of this beautiful island.
